Yann LeCun Calls Musk’s xAI a ‘Failure Case’, Warns of AI Bubble Risks

① Yann LeCun stated that Elon Musk’s xAI has become a “failure case,” with the departure of its founding team making it difficult to attract top AI talent and challenging to compete with OpenAI and Anthropic.
② He warned that AI service costs remain high, and user payments are insufficient to cover losses. If prices cannot be raised or costs reduced, the industry may face a bubble burst.


June 18 – Yann LeCun, founder of AMI Labs, said in a recent media interview that xAI, the artificial intelligence company owned by the world’s richest man Elon Musk, is a “failure case” and will be unable to remain competitive at the forefront of the AI field.



LeCun also questioned the value of some of the world’s most highly valued AI companies and explained what he believes could trigger a “major bubble burst” in the industry.



As a Turing Award laureate, LeCun is regarded as one of the founders of modern AI and is hailed as a “godfather of AI.” LeCun served as Meta’s chief AI scientist for a long time but left Meta due to differences in philosophy and founded his own company.



Over the past few years, LeCun and Musk have clashed on numerous issues, including their views on AI development. Musk once attacked LeCun, saying he had “been disconnected from the AI frontier for a long time.”



“Frankly, xAI can be described as a failure because its founding team has left,” LeCun said. “Elon is now in a very difficult position. It is hard for him to recruit top AI talent again because he has not treated former team members well.”



Over the past year, multiple co-founders of xAI have left one after another.



xAI is an AI company founded by Musk in 2023, aiming to compete with prominent AI companies such as OpenAI. Last year, xAI merged with Musk’s social media company X (formerly Twitter).



In February of this year, Musk pushed for the merger of his rocket and satellite company SpaceX with xAI. The merged SpaceX was listed on the Nasdaq Stock Exchange in the United States last Friday and joined the ranks of the world’s most valuable companies.



In the first quarter of this year, SpaceX’s AI business division (including xAI) recorded an operating loss of $2.5 billion.



LeCun said that xAI possesses “massive infrastructure” and rents it out to other companies, “because this is the only way for Musk to recover costs.”



LeCun was referring to xAI’s Colossus 1 and Colossus 2 data centers in Memphis, Tennessee, United States.


Currently, both Google and Anthropic are renting computing resources from these data centers.



“I am not optimistic about xAI’s prospects,” said Yann LeCun. He stated that he does not believe xAI will be able to compete with industry giants such as OpenAI and Anthropic in the future.



“A Massive Bubble Burst”



In recent months, corporate spending on AI has faced growing scrutiny, as the cost of the technology is far higher than many had previously expected.



According to media reports, OpenAI CEO Sam Altman said earlier this month during a company livestream that enterprises have begun serious discussions about the scale of their AI investments, and described AI costs as a “huge problem.”



“AI service prices are rising, and while operating costs are declining, the pace of decline is far from fast enough. As a result, almost all of these companies are losing money, and the usage costs for the vast majority of users are effectively subsidized by investors. This situation cannot sustain itself over the long term,” said LeCun.



He further pointed out that AI laboratories such as OpenAI and Anthropic must either raise prices or cut costs, otherwise the industry will eventually face a massive bubble burst.



Questioning Large Models, Betting on World Models



LeCun has long criticized the limitations of large language models (LLMs). Most current mainstream AI products are built on LLMs, whereas he favors the “World Models” approach.



LLMs predict the next word by learning language patterns, making them particularly suitable for reasoning and programming tasks. World models, by contrast, attempt to understand the operational rules of the real world or simulated environments, including objects, causal relationships, and the connections between actions.



At present, from Anthropic to OpenAI, multiple AI companies are focusing on developing AI agents—intelligent systems capable of autonomously executing more complex tasks.



“Personally, I believe that we cannot have truly general and reliable agentic systems until they are based on world models,” said LeCun.



LeCun acknowledged that LLMs are indeed highly valuable in fields such as programming and mathematics, but he emphasized: “The cost of running these systems at current performance levels is extremely high, and the amount users are willing to pay is far from sufficient to cover those costs.”
